The Roar before the Rolex 24, a three-day test before this month's Daytona 24 Hours event, brought together a trio of familiar faces yesterday.
Fernando Alonso and Rubens Barrichello flank the always energetic - and frankly heroic - Alex Zanardi in the Daytona paddock.
Alonso will be racing a Cadillac DPi-V.R for Wayne Taylor Racing, while Barrichello will drive the same car but one entered by JDC-Miller MotorSports.
Zanardi is set for his first Rolex 24 Hours, the former Williams F1 driver and gold-medalist paralympian included in BMW's official line-up.
Motorsport has always had its fair share of inspirational stories, but Zanardi's own extraordinary story is as much about his unwavering courage and determination than about his success.
